首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何在多个.RData by linux(ubuntu)中找到特定的对象(数据)?

在Linux(Ubuntu)中,可以使用以下步骤来在多个.RData文件中找到特定的对象(数据):

  1. 首先,确保你已经安装了R语言环境。如果没有安装,可以通过以下命令在Ubuntu上安装R语言:
  2. 首先,确保你已经安装了R语言环境。如果没有安装,可以通过以下命令在Ubuntu上安装R语言:
  3. 打开终端,进入包含.RData文件的目录。你可以使用cd命令来切换目录。
  4. 使用R语言的命令行界面进入交互模式。在终端中输入R并按下回车键。
  5. 在R语言的交互模式中,使用以下命令加载.RData文件:
  6. 在R语言的交互模式中,使用以下命令加载.RData文件:
  7. 这将加载当前目录下的所有.RData文件。
  8. 使用以下命令列出加载的.RData文件中的所有对象:
  9. 使用以下命令列出加载的.RData文件中的所有对象:
  10. 这将显示所有加载的.RData文件中的对象名称。
  11. 根据你要查找的特定对象的名称,使用以下命令来访问该对象:
  12. 根据你要查找的特定对象的名称,使用以下命令来访问该对象:
  13. object_name替换为你要查找的对象的实际名称。

通过以上步骤,你可以在多个.RData文件中找到特定的对象(数据)。请注意,这些步骤假设你已经了解如何在Linux(Ubuntu)中使用R语言,并且已经将.RData文件放置在正确的目录中。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

生信学习-Day5-数据结构

(1)R规范赋值符号是 <- ,也可以用 = 代替。(2)在Console 控制台输入命令,相当于Linux命令行。(3)R代码都是带括号,括号必须是英文。...RData加载命令您提供R代码中包含了三个与R数据存储和加载相关函数使用:(1)save.image(file="bioinfoplanet.RData"):这个命令将保存当前R会话中所有对象...这也是一个二进制文件,可以存储任何R对象(比如向量、矩阵、数据框等)。如果您有多个对象要保存,可以一起传递它们名字,例如save(a, b, c, file="test.RData")。...检查对象名 a 是否正确,注意R是区分大小写。(3)对象不在当前环境:如果您正在使用某种形式作用域(函数内部),a 可能不在当前作用域中。...您可以使用 ls() 函数列出当前环境中所有对象,以确认 a 是否存在:ls()(3)如果 a 是在某个特定环境(例如函数内部)中创建,确保在正确作用域内进行操作,或者将 a 传递到可以访问它作用域中

16210

TidyFriday 每天 5 分钟,轻轻松松上手 R 语言(六)数据读取与保存

今天我们来看如何在 R 中读取和保存数据。 工作目录 我们最先要了解是我们工作目录,当文件在当前目录下时我们输入文件名即可, 没有在当前目录我们就要输入数据文件绝对路径。...又有几个可用变体,read.csv(), read.csv2(), read.delim() ,read.delim2()等。...# 保存单个对象 saveRDS(my_data, file = "my_data.rds") # 读取保存 rds 格式文件 readRDS(file = "my_data.rds") 保存多个对象到单个文件...有时我们需要同时保存工作空间多个文件,这时我们可以直接用 save 方法 # 保存为 RData 格式 save(data1, file = "data.RData") # 保存多个对象RData...,或者处理好数据对象,一个个保存显然不是好办法,这时我们可以 用 save.image() 保存整个工作空间,需要时候再 load 回来: # 保存 save.image(file = "my_work_space.RData

2.6K20
  • R医学科研:R语言简介

    Download R for Linux (Debian, Fedora/Redhat, Ubuntu) Download R for macOS Download R for Windows 一般来说...不管是在控制台或者 R 脚本中创建对象都被临时保存在工作空间(也可称为全局环境,.GlobalEnv)中。可以用函数ls()列出当前工作空间中所有对象,或者使用rm()函数删除某个对象。...所有运行过命令都被保存到一个名为“.Rhistory”文件中,所有对象被保存到名为“.Rdata文件中。当 R 重新启动后,将自动恢复上一次保存工作环境以及使用过命令。...1.3.3.2 RStudio 项目 数据分析最佳实践是为每一个任务都创建一个 RStudio 项目,这有明显好处: 将所有任务相关文件放在一起,输入数据、R 脚本、分析结果等; 项目中可以使用相对路径...; 1.4 R 包 R 包是一些实现特定功能函数、数据集和文档集合。

    83720

    如何使用 TmpwatchTmpreaper 删除旧文件

    当你不知道要检查文件名时,很难在特定目录中找到文件。 我们可以通过结合使用 find 命令和一些组合来做到这一点,我们过去已经写过一篇文章。...使用 Bash 脚本在 Linux 中删除早于 “X” 天文件/文件夹 今天,我们将向你展示如何在 Linux 上使用 Tmpwatch 程序来实现这一目标。...如何在 Linux 上安装 tmpwatch 可以在官方仓库中按以下方式安装 tmpwatch。 对于 RHEL/CentOS 6 系统,请使用 yum 命令安装 tmpwatch。...ctime(文件上次更改时间):显示文件元数据更改时间。这意味着更改文件属性时间(所有权或组等)。 dirmtime(目录上次修改时间):显示目录上一次修改时间。...# tmpwatch -am 10 --nodirs /home/daygeek/Downloads 如何在 tmpwatch 中排除特定路径 以下命令将删除过去 10 个小时未被修改所有文件,除了下面排除文件夹

    3.8K10

    何在Ubuntu 18.04上安装和配置Redis

    这就是在本教程中,我们将向您展示如何在Ubuntu 18.04上安装Redis。 为什么要使用Redis? 如上所述,Redis性能和卓越功能使其比传统数据库更好。...Redis中计数器将保持一致 发布和订阅–用户可以使用“发布/订阅”范式轻松分发数据何在Ubuntu上安装Redis? Redis存在于Ubuntu官方软件包存储库中。...如何在Ubuntu上配置Redis服务器 Redis默认配置位于/etc/redis/redis.conf中。 默认情况下,服务器侦听来自服务器上所有可用接口连接。...您可以让它侦听您选择接口,根据需要可以是一个或多个接口。 这可以通过使用绑定配置指令来完成,该指令后跟一个或多个IP地址。...120秒内过期 INCR key 增加键中值 KEYS pattern 查找与特定模式匹配所有键 总结 如何在Ubuntu上安装Redis?

    1.9K10

    R语言入门之工作空间与R包

    工作空间 R语言工作空间其实就是你当下R语言工作环境,它包括任何你已经定义了对象。当一个R进程结束时,用户可以将当前工作空间保存下来,在下次启动R时就会自动加载,非常方便省事。...save.image() # 将当前工作环境下特定对象保存为文件 # 如果你不指定路径,那默认保存在当前工作目录 save(object list,file="myfile.RData")...# 将工作空间加载到当前进程中 # 如果你不指定路径,那默认保存在当前工作目录 load("myfile.RData") q() # 退出R Windows用户必须注意: 在Windows里,我们路径通常是这样.../myfile.txt,这里我推荐使用第二种表达方式,因为它和linux形式保持一致。...R包其实和Python库有点类似,大家可以对比着看,我在以后也会开Python专栏,和大家详细讲解如何在工作中实现R和Python完美融合。

    1.4K20

    Linux 上使用 gImageReader 从图像和 PDF 中提取文本

    无论你是需要它来进行拼写检查还是翻译,它都应该对特定用户群体有用。...直接通过应用扫描图像 能够一次性处理多个图像或文件 手动或自动识别区域定义 识别纯文本或 hOCR 文档 编辑器显示识别的文本 可对对提取文本进行拼写检查 从 hOCR 文件转换/导出为 PDF 文件...image.png 你可以在一些 Linux 发行版 Fedora 和 Debian 默认仓库中找到 gImageReader。 对于 Ubuntu,你需要添加一个 PPA,然后安装它。...gimagereader 你也可以从 openSUSE 构建服务中找到它,Arch Linux 用户可在 AUR 中找到。...我在 Linux Mint 20.1(基于 Ubuntu 20.04)上试过。 我只遇到了一个从设置中管理语言问题,我没有得到一个快速解决方案。

    3K30

    Docker使用

    具体来说,处于这个模式下Docker容器会共享一个网络栈,这样两个容器之间可以通过localhost进行通信。7. 如何在Docker中实现数据持久化?...这样,多个容器就可以共享一组数据了。- 绑定挂载(Bind Mounts):这种方式允许将宿主机上特定目录或文件挂载到容器中。...例如,对于需要长期保存且多个容器需要共享数据,应优先考虑使用数据卷;而对于仅在单个容器中使用且不需要长期保存数据,可以考虑使用绑定挂载或tmpfs挂载。8....此外,Docker还提供了一些特殊日志驱动,syslog和journald,这两种驱动是专为Linux系统设计。这些驱动可以帮助用户更方便地管理和查询容器日志信息。18....此外,Docker还支持通过Unix套接字或者TCP套接字来进行连接,具体配置方式可以在Docker服务配置文件中找到

    29530

    生信星球学习小组笔记 Day 5——LIU

    生信星球学习小组笔记 2023年12月1日今天对R语言数据结构进行学习,★划重点:向量和数据框一、向量新知初印象:变量、一串数字、一串字符、不止一个、数据分析直接对象。...(不一定是正确,仅本人粗显理解)新知:标量:一个元素组成变量;向量:多个元素组成变量非常形象一张图↓:说到变量,联想到中学时代所学习函数中X,同样,R语言中也是对某个“符合”赋值。...函数解决,?rnorm()。二、从一串向量取出需要值通过上面的结果,我们得到了有5个数值向量。...自行分析:'object a not foun‘,说明对象没有,即代码中a对象没有,可能是代码copy来没有更改保存对象,也有可能是a对象被清除,也有可能a对象在上一步代码中出现错误,没有及时发现。...(如果没有答案则翻译成英文搜索)备忘录:来自花花和豆豆老师整理新手常见问题(1)R规范赋值符号是<-,也可以用=代替(2)在Console 控制台输入命令,相当于Linux命令行 (3)R代码都是带括号

    14100

    linux下卸载软件命令行,如何使用Linux命令行卸载软件 | MOS86「建议收藏」

    大家好,又见面了,我是你们朋友全栈君。 Linux提供了不同安装软件方法。您可以使用Ubuntu软件中心从标准Ubuntu软件仓库外部或通过编译源代码安装来自标准Ubuntu软件仓库软件。...如果您使用Ubuntu软件中心从Ubuntu软件仓库安装了软件,您可以使用Ubuntu软件中心来卸载该软件。...相关文章图片1tupian如何在Ubuntu中轻松添加和删除程序14.04 如何在Linux 中找到应用程序精确包名如果您有想要卸载内容,但是您不知道确切名称,请参阅我们文章,了解在Linux中查找准确包名称...sudo apt-get删除gimp 在本文中讨论 As中,Linux中安装程序取决于其他软件包功能。当您卸载程序时,可能存在卸载程序依赖程序包不再使用程序包。...发现本站有涉嫌侵权/违法违规内容, 请发送邮件至 举报,一经查实,本站将立刻删除。

    4K20

    ubuntu安装搜狗输入法后黑屏_乌班图如何安装搜狗输入法

    嵌入式开发编译环境一般是linux,不同公司会有不同环境部署,比喻windows + 虚拟机,或者直接在windows系统上用ssh远程登陆服务器进行开发,也有直接就是Linux系统开发。...在windows系统下安装软件都是傻瓜式操作,一直下一步就OK,但是在linux下安装软件会有很多设置。今天我们来看下如何在Ubuntu下安装搜狗输入法。...重启之后如果配置成功,在任务栏右上角会出现fcitx设置选项(一个小键盘图标) 3、去搜狗官网下载输入法for Linux 可以看到有32位也有64位,那么Linux底下如何查看系统参数?...5、或者这里不重启也可以,直接在Ubuntu software中找到Fcitx configure,然后启动。...发现本站有涉嫌侵权/违法违规内容, 请发送邮件至 举报,一经查实,本站将立刻删除。

    2.1K20

    Ubuntu 中使用轻量 Apt 软件包管理器 Synaptic

    Synaptic 是一个轻量级 apt 软件包管理器系统 GUI 前端,使用在 Debian、UbuntuLinux Mint 以及其它很多基于 Debian/Ubuntu 发行版中。...这些软件包管理器有更好界面,以一种更友好方式显示软件包信息,带有缩略图、评分和评论。 最后,Synaptic 使用被局限于在大多数轻量级 Linux 发行版 中。...例如,如果你想 在 Ubuntu 中阻止特定软件包更新,你可以在 Synaptic 中做到这一点,但是你却不能 GNOME/Ubuntu 软件中心中实现。...如何在 Ubuntu 上安装 Synaptic 软件包管理器 Synaptic 软件包管理器可在 Ubuntu Universe 存储库中获得。...如果 Universe 存储库未启用,你可以在软件中心中找到Synaptic: image.png Synaptic 在 Ubuntu 软件中心 你也可以通过命令行来安装 Synaptic 。

    1.7K20

    从命令行查看所有已安装Linux内核

    实际上我们可以在系统中安装多个内核。有没有想过在您Linux机器中安装了多少Linux内核? 没有?...好吧,这个简短教程将教你如何在不同Linux发行版中查看所有安装Linux内核以及它们版本。...接下来,我们将会学习一些特定于某个发行版方法,以找出已安装Linux内核详细信息。首先,让我们从Alpine Linux开始。 1....列出Arch Linux中已安装内核 要查看Arch Linux及其衍生发行版(Manjaro Linux)上内核安装情况,使用pacman命令: $ pacman -Q linux 输出示例 linux...在Arch Linux上列出内核信息 您所见,我Arch Linux系统中只有一个Linux内核,它版本是5.9.14。 3. 在Debian, Ubuntu, Pop!

    12.7K20

    何在 Linux 中使用 apt 命令管理包

    本文通过示例向您展示如何在 Ubuntu、Debain、Linux Mint 或任何其他基于 Debian 或 Ubuntu 发行版中使用 apt 命令,以便您可以轻松管理软件包。...Linux apt 命令是什么?...apt(高级打包工具)是一个命令行工具,用于与Debian和基于 Debian Linux 发行版(Ubuntu)中dpkg打包系统进行轻松交互,它是分布在名为 包中工具集合,旨在简化管理软件过程...换句话说,apt充当与dpkg包装系统交互用户友好层。 如何在 Linux 中使用 apt 命令 请记住,大多数 apt 命令必须以具有sudo 特权用户身份运行 。...该 apt list命令显示已安装和可供安装软件包,如果您只想列出当前安装特定软件包怎么办?

    1.6K00

    Linux中如何查找最大10个文件方法汇总

    如果是这样,那么该如何在 Linux 中找到最大 10 个文件呢? 我在谷歌上搜索了很久,却没发现类似的文章,我反而看到了很多关于列出当前目录中最大 10 个文件文章。...本教程中,我们将教您如何使用以下四种方法在 Linux 系统中查找最大前 10 个文件。 方法 1 在 Linux 中没有特定命令可以直接执行此操作,因此我们需要将多个命令结合使用。...我们依然使用多个命令共同完成这个任务。...从每行删除特定部分命令 -f2:只选择特定字段值 -I{}:将初始参数中出现每个替换字符串都替换为从标准输入读取名称 -s:仅显示每个参数总和 -h:用可读格式打印输出 {}:递归地查找目录,统计每个文件占用磁盘空间...方法 4 还有一种在 Linux 系统中查找最大前 10 个文件方法。

    8.4K31

    第一章Linux概述

    Linux系统之centOS与Ubuntu区别 CentOS和Ubuntu是两种常见Linux发行版,它们有以下几个区别: 基于不同发行版:CentOS是基于Red Hat Enterprise...Linux (RHEL)发行版构建,而Ubuntu是基于Debian发行版构建。...无论是办公软件、图形图像处理工具、多媒体播放器还是开发工具,你都能在Ubuntu软件库中找到所需应用。 社区支持:Ubuntu拥有庞大社区支持和活跃用户群体。...KVM利用Linux内核虚拟化功能,将物理服务器转变为能够同时运行多个虚拟机虚拟化主机。 KVM基于硬件虚拟化技术(Intel VT-x和AMD-V),允许在主机操作系统上创建和管理多个虚拟机。...由于KVM是基于开源技术,因此它具有良好可扩展性和可定制性,可以根据特定需求进行定制和扩展。它被广泛应用于数据中心、云计算、服务器虚拟化以及开发和测试环境创建等领域。

    23630

    如何使用 Supervisor 管理你进程

    在我们开发生活中,常常需要让某些应用或服务持续运行。这时候,就需要一个能够帮助我们管理这些进程工具。Supervisor 是一个广泛使用进程管理工具,它可以让你轻松管理和控制多个进程。...在本文中,我们将一起学习如何在 Linux 系统中安装和使用 Supervisor,确保你应用或服务能够无忧无虑地运行。什么是 Supervisor?...Supervisor 常用命令在深入了解如何在特定环境下安装和配置 Supervisor 之前,让我们先熟悉几个最常用 Supervisor 命令:命令...Ubuntu 上 安装 Supervisor安装和配置 Supervisor 在 Ubuntu 系统上流程与在 CentOS 上类似,但使用包管理器为 apt。...结语无论你服务器运行在哪个 Linux 发行版本上,Supervisor 都是一个强大且灵活工具,可以帮助你管理后台进程。

    8910

    【操作系统】探究文件系统奥秘:创建proc文件系统解密与实战

    多用户和多任务: Linux是一个多用户系统,多个用户可以同时访问同一台机器。它也是一个多任务系统,可以同时运行多个进程。...发行版(Distribution): 由于Linux内核是开源,不同组织和社区创建了各种Linux发行版,例如Ubuntu、Debian、Fedora、CentOS、Arch Linux等。...proc文件系统提供了一个在运行时访问内核信息接口,通过读取proc文件系统中特定文件,可以获取系统各种状态实时数据内存使用情况、CPU占用率、进程信息等。...这样接口可以根据具体需求提供特定信息,而不需要访问复杂内核数据结构。系统管理员或开发者可以基于这些数据构建自己监控工具,更好地满足其特定监视需求。...包括对关键文件/proc/cpuinfo、/proc/meminfo等解析和使用。 创建和管理proc文件系统接口: 研究如何在操作系统中创建和管理proc文件系统。

    12810

    ​如何在Linux中使用grep命令?

    我们可以使用grep搜索文件中文本模式,另一方面,可以使用find命令在linux OS中搜索文件。除此之外,我们还可以使用grep命令过滤搜索结果以捕获特定文本字符串、单词或数字。...您可以指定上述语法中提到一个或多个文件名。 ? 带示例grep命令 1)在/ etc / passwd文件中搜索您用户名 grep ubuntu / etc / passwd 输出 ?...语法中所述,我们也可以在以下方法中使用这个grep命令。首先,我们使用cat命令查看文件,然后使用grep输出该关键字。 ? 两种方法都是正确。...2)在多个文件中搜索关键字 grep ubuntu / etc / passwd / etc / groups 输出 ?...紫色:文件名 白色:包含我们关键字(这次是ubuntu) 红色:关键字 因此,当我们在多个文件中进行搜索时,通常grep命令会提供类似的输出。我们可以根据需要更改此输出,必须使用选项来做到这一点。

    3K41
    领券